Avatar f tn Pegasys prefilled syringes are 27-gauge 1/2 inch needles. Neupogen prefilled syringes are also 27-gauge 1/2 needles.
Avatar f tn The risks for HIV only include having unprotected vaginal or anal sex or sharing IV drug needles to inject drugs. Air and saliva inactivate the virus. Therefore, having oral sex and kissing are NOT risks. No one gets HIV that way. And as you add what your fears are, it is clear anxiety impacts you. Being infected with a needle on your acne back is an irrational fear. That's really not something that happens. And you can't give someone hiv through touching or poking with a needle.
